Sonic Labs’ Strategic Leap into US Capital Markets
Sonic Labs officially approved its first major governance proposal. This proposal outlines a clear path for the company’s expansion. It centers on establishing a strong presence within the traditional US capital markets. Furthermore, this initiative aims to bridge the gap between decentralized finance and conventional investment avenues. This bold step positions Sonic Labs at the forefront of crypto innovation. The company recognizes the immense potential of mainstream financial integration. Consequently, it is actively pursuing several key objectives.
The proposal encompasses three primary objectives:
- Launching an S ETP/ETF.
- Supporting investment in S by Nasdaq-listed companies.
- Establishing a dedicated U.S. corporation.
These actions collectively demonstrate Sonic Labs’ commitment. They also highlight its ambition to become a major player. This move extends beyond the typical crypto trading landscape. Instead, it seeks deeper institutional engagement.
Paving the Way for S ETP/ETF Launch
A core element of Sonic Labs’ strategy involves launching an S ETP/ETF. Exchange-Traded Products (ETPs) and Exchange-Traded Funds (ETFs) offer regulated investment vehicles. They allow traditional investors to gain exposure to digital assets. This eliminates the complexities of direct cryptocurrency ownership. Therefore, an S ETP/ETF could significantly broaden the investor base for S. It would attract institutional funds and retail investors alike. Such products are typically traded on major stock exchanges. This provides liquidity and accessibility. This initiative represents a crucial step towards mainstream adoption for the S token. It offers a familiar investment structure to a wider audience. Consequently, it could drive increased demand and stability for S.
The process for launching an ETP/ETF in the U.S. involves rigorous regulatory scrutiny. Sonic Labs must navigate various approvals. This includes engagement with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). Ultimately, a successful launch would validate the project. It would also set a precedent for other digital assets.
